Munich, Tekertin.com - Bayern Munich's legendary goalkeeper, Oliver Kahn, requesting that his former club to be careful to Schalke 04 who want to sell goalkeeper Manuel Neuer with exorbitant prices.
As reported, "Der Bavarians" and Schalke are currently under negotiation. "The Royal Blues" fix the price of 20 million euros (about USD 244 billion) to Neuer. According to Kahn, this price is unreasonable given the contract Neuer at Schalke stay another year.
If Schalke do not want to lower their prices, Kahn asked for "FC Hollywood" to re-think their desire to buy goalkeeper who soared in the 2010 World Cup.
"They (Bayern) wants to buy a very good goalkeeper, but pay the amount of money like that for a player who will be free tranfser in 2012 is too high,"according to Kahn's analysis.
Recent reports, Bayern had thrown a bid of 15 million euros (about USD 183 billion). However, even then they will pay in several stages, referring to the achievements of Neuer. (Bild)
